It seems like most organizations are jumping on the social media bandwagon. Why not? Social media is a powerful tool that enables charities to engage with a large number of constituents, provide greater opportunities to share information and seek and receive feedback. It's a tool that is constantly evolving, which leaves many wondering where to begin, what to do, and how to stay up-to-date. Most importantly, is this the right tool for your organization?
Discover how your organization can utilize social media to expand your reach, promote your cause and raise more money as Calgary-based on-line strategist Barb Noad shares her expertise and experiences in developing social media strategies for local charitable organizations.

Scott Stratten, President, UnMarketing
Over 60,000 people follow his daily tweets on Twitter and he was voted one of the top influencers on the site with over 90 million users. His recent Tweet-a-thons include raising $25,000 in 30 hours for Tanner, a young boy with a terminal illness and $16,000 for child hunger, in less than 12 hours.
He recently appeared in the Wall Street Journal, Mashable.com, USA Today, CNN.com and Fast Company.
Scott is currently on a whirlwind book tour across North America promoting his new book "UnMarketing: Stop Marketing. Start Engaging". Scott's book which was released this month is #1 on Amazon's Best Sellers list in the marketing category and on the top ten list of the National Post Business Best Sellers list.
